accel/amdxdna: Remove amdxdna_flush()

amdxdna_flush() was introduced to ensure that the device does not access
a process address space after it has been freed. However, this is no
longer necessary because the driver now increments the mm reference count
when a command is submitted and decrements it only after the command has
completed. This guarantees that the process address space remains valid
for the entire duration of command execution. Remove amdxdna_flush to
simplify the teardown path.
